Expert Details

Dr. Lori Lynne Billinghurst M.D. is a pediatrics expert witness from Pennsylvania. She completed her B.S. in Biochemistry in 1994 from the Trinity College, University of Toronto and then completed her M.Sc. in Neurological Sciences in 1997 from the McGill University. She further completed her M.D. in 2001 from the Queen’s University, School of Medicine, Kingston, Ontario in Canada. Dr. Billinghurst also completed her residency from the University of Alberta and then completed her fellowship from the Hospital for Sick Children, Division of Neurology, Toronto, Ontario in Canada. She is certified by the American Board of Pediatrics.

Currently, Dr. Billinghurst practices at the University of Pennsylvania, Department of Neurology.
